William L. Crowder, age 93, of West Haven, beloved husband to the late Billie Jean Crowder, passed away peacefully on Monday, October 10, 2018. Born in Powhatan, West Virginia on August 28, 1925, he was the son of the late Doris and Maggie (Anderson) Crowder. William enjoyed a career as a piper and sheet metal worker for Metro North Railroad. He was a typical southern gentleman, loved old western movies, and enjoyed his chewing tobacco. Those that knew William know that he was the most loyal friend you could ever have. He was the “neighborhood handyman” while living in West Haven, always helpful and generous to all. The world will never know a man so genuine, honest, stubborn, family oriented or so loveable.
